
80 of Odisha tribal group test positive
The Hindu
Positivity rate in one Dongria Kondh village close to 75%
A sudden spike with over 80 COVID-19 positive cases in the past one week has been reported among the Dongria Kondh, a particularly vulnerable tribal group living in the Niyamgiri hill range of Odisha’s Rayagada district. This came to light when the Rayagada district administration successfully persuaded the tribe to undergo testing. Earlier, Dongria Kondhs were not ready to get tested.
